Transaction 07169a714911713dce765fcaf07c4d7cfdce597db64e558b876a3c0eeb8feb01
2 Input
2 Outputs
- 07169a714911713dce765fcaf07c4d7cfdce597db64e558b876a3c0eeb8feb01:0
- 07169a714911713dce765fcaf07c4d7cfdce597db64e558b876a3c0eeb8feb01:1
value 22365
address 1NqPXhqcxEHdGKqD83RXqXXC5F9Cs8TtNc
value 517500
address 32yxu3a73uzA16tjig5a8PLdsp1HHdWtQ6